FAQS on s13 driveshaft carrier bearing bracket

Q: What is the purpose of an S13 driveshaft carrier bearing bracket?

A: The S13 driveshaft carrier bearing bracket secures the driveshaft's carrier bearing, reducing vibration and ensuring proper alignment. It stabilizes the driveshaft during rotation, preventing excessive movement.

Q: How do I identify a failing bracket bearing support for a drive shaft?

A: Symptoms include loud clunking noises, vibrations under acceleration, or visible wear/rust on the bracket. Immediate replacement is recommended to avoid driveshaft damage.

Q: Are S13 driveshaft carrier bearing brackets interchangeable with other models?

A: Compatibility depends on the vehicle’s drivetrain and chassis design. Always verify fitment for non-S13 models, as dimensions and mounting points may differ.

Q: Can a damaged drive shaft bracket cause drivability issues?

A: Yes, a damaged drive shaft bracket may lead to uneven driveshaft rotation, excessive vibration, or even drivetrain failure. Prompt repair is critical for safety.
